Article 4: Land Conveyance to Fish and Wildlife

 Two parcels taken by the Town for failure to pay taxes

Article 4: History

 The parcels are:  G12-0015  12 acres  Assessed value $6,100

 G12-0013  5 acres  Assessed value $2,500

 According to Town Staff, both of these lots are not developable.  Both lots meet the following criteria:

Article 4: The Lots

 100% of parcel below the 100 year FEMA flood plain elevation  100% of parcel within the Natural Heritage and Endangered Species Program’s Rare Habitat Designation  100% of the parcel within the riverfront area of the Sudbury River  100% of the parcel is bordering vegetated wetland  Neither parcel complies with zoning requirement for frontage  Soils on the parcel are all wetland soils

 Tonight we are asking Town Meeting to allow the Board of Selectmen to dispose of these properties.

Article 4: What is next?

 For several years, the Town has been in discussion with the United States Fish and Wildlife Service due to their interest in the property.  If we have an affirmative vote tonight, Fish and Wildlife would begin an appraisal process and begin negotiations with the Town to purchase these lots.  This requires a 2/3rds vote of Town Meeting.
